Another rag, and a good one at that, to add to the collection of state rags, although this rag was actually named after a boat, the SS Minnesota, upon which composer Axel Christensen (1881-1955) spent a delightful week cruising the Great Lakes from Chicago to Buffalo. As the cover reminds us, Christensen was "Known in Vaudeville as the 'Czar of Ragtime'". But in real terms he did do much to propagate and support the concept of ragtime through his piano teaching schools which eventually grew into a large number of individual schools in which hundreds of thousands of students studied over the years. As ragtime lost popularity in the late 1910s he persisted with promoting it until eventually conceding that jazz had taken over. He was based in Chicago and in addition to teaching was also a performer and publisher of a magazine, the Ragtime Review, which was well-known in the ragtime era. He also composed, writing original rags and parodies of classical pieces, later adding a few novelty scores in the 1920s. This rag was self-published in 1913 and was reprinted in the December 1914 edition of the Ragtime Review.
